Transaction f31e56161df75150d7e5aa4466a9e4ed887abeae35ad7d1f38eeda93b3909f42

1 Input
2 Outputs
  • f31e56161df75150d7e5aa4466a9e4ed887abeae35ad7d1f38eeda93b3909f42:0
  • value  82921
    address  1HM2FhS6k3dqnXTFf7D9LbMMByiYNU7MFb
  • f31e56161df75150d7e5aa4466a9e4ed887abeae35ad7d1f38eeda93b3909f42:1
  • value  608973
    address  174FyhmsBp2ekHf5rQuAi3AHxD5dJt9XPe